Xrandr는 설정을 저장하지 않습니다

Xrandr는 설정을 저장하지 않습니다

xrandr는 설치 시 내 TV를 1920x1080@60hz로 감지하지 못했기 때문에 수동으로 설정을 추가해야 했고 xrandr을 사용하여 이 작업을 수행했을 때 제대로 작동했습니다. 내가 사용하는 명령은 다음과 같습니다.

xrandr --addmode HDMI-0 1920x1080
xrandr --output HDMI-0 --mode 1920x1080 --rate 60

이렇게 하면 모니터가 제대로 작동하고 모든 것이 정상입니다. 문제는 재부팅할 때마다 1360x768로 돌아가고 내가 추가한 모드가 더 이상 존재하지 않는다는 것입니다. 매번 추가해야 하는데 설정을 저장할 수 있는 방법이 있나요?

그리고 듀얼 모니터 크기는 어떻게 설정하나요?

저는 페도라 15를 사용하고 있습니다.

답변1

xrandrX 세션 설정을 수정하기 위한 도구입니다.런타임 시. 이 --addmode옵션은 Xrandr 확장이 Xorg가 시작될 때 감지되지 않는 출력 모드를 사용하도록 강제하는 데 사용됩니다(일부 구성 파일에 모드를 저장하지 않음).

xrandr --addmode HDMI-0 1920x1080어쩌면 불필요한 것을 사용하고있을 수도 있습니다 . Xorg 서버는 이 모드를 감지할 수 있지만 기본 모드로 사용하지는 않습니다. 이 설정을 변경하려면 Xorg 구성 파일을 편집해야 합니다( 이전 /etc/X11/xorg.conf참조 man xorg.conf). 거기에 옵션을 추가할 수 있습니다

Option "PreferredMode" "your-mode-here"

Monitor섹션으로. 무엇을 교체해야 하는지 알아보려면 를 "your-mode-here"읽어보세요 /var/log/Xorg.0.log. 를 사용하여 다음을 포함하는 행 less /var/log/Xorg.0.log을 검색합니다./1920x1080- 다음과 같이 읽어야 합니다.

 (II) fglrx(0): Modeline "1920x1080_60.0" 148.50  1920 2008 2052 2200  1080 1084 1089 1125 +hsync +vsync (67.5 kHz)

Modeline시작하고 끝나는 부분을 vsync복사(마우스로 텍스트 선택)한 다음 xorg.conf모니터 하단에 붙여넣어야 합니다. 그런 다음 이름( 1920x1080_60.0ModeLine) 을 사용합니다."선호 모드"앞서 언급한 옵션. 두 위치 모두에서 이름을 직접 지정할 수 있습니다. ModeLineXorg에서 감지한 기술 정보를 포함하는 것이 중요합니다 .

관련 정보